Warning issued after cryptocurrency investors robbed in their homes in Richmond, Delta

Delta police and Richmond RCMP issued a joint warning Wednesday after high-value cryptocurrency investors were robbed in their homes.

Over the past year, officers in both jurisdictions have been called out to several robberies, and are concerned that a crime trend may be emerging.

“It appears someone is targeting these victims for cryptocurrency, and we believe this public warning is necessary in the interest of public safety,” said Staff Sgt. Gene Hsieh, a spokesperson for the Richmond RCMP Major Crime Unit, in a statement Wednesday.

Neither agency is providing any details about the robberies or releasing the amount stolen, except to say that it was “a large amount.”

One person has been arrested in connection with one incident, and charges are being recommended.
